Postmob app data
The Postmob app collects the information needed to provide accounts, personal graphs, and social features. This includes your email address; profile information such as your handle, display name, bio, and avatar; and content or actions you choose to create, including notes, replies, connections, workspaces, likes, follows, blocks, reports, referrals, and notifications.
We use this data to authenticate you, operate and secure the service, display content according to its visibility rules, prevent abuse, respond to reports, and provide support. Postmob does not sell app data or use it for third-party advertising.
Service providers
Postmob uses Supabase to provide authentication, database hosting, and related infrastructure. Service providers may process limited network and device metadata needed to deliver, secure, and diagnose the service. They are required to protect data consistently with this policy and applicable law.
Retention and deletion
App data is retained while your account is active. You can request deletion in the app under Profile, Manage Accounts, Delete Account. We process the request within 30 days and delete the account and associated user-generated content. We may retain limited records when required for security, fraud prevention, legal compliance, or resolving an active report, and delete or de-identify them when they are no longer required.
Safety reports and blocks
Reports are private and are used for moderation and abuse prevention. Block relationships are used to restrict interactions and content delivery between accounts. Other users do not receive the details you submit in a report.
Postmob analytics
Postmob records request metadata and site interactions to understand traffic, crawler activity, reading behavior, and beta interest.
- Requested page, country, referrer, campaign, and client type.
- Clicks, active time, maximum scroll depth, and section-level attention.
- No raw pointer coordinates, keystrokes, or session replay.
Before consent in regions that require it, Postmob does not create an analytics session identifier or collect browser interaction events. The server keeps a minimized request record for operations, security, and aggregate traffic counts. In those regions the record excludes the full referrer, full user agent, campaign parameters, ASN, and network organization.
Google Analytics
In Europe, analytics starts only after you allow it. In other regions, analytics starts automatically unless you have opted out. Google Analytics 4 uses first-party cookies to estimate acquisition, return visits, and retention. Google Signals and advertising personalization are disabled.
Your choice
Use the Analytics settings button at the bottom of the page to allow or revoke browser analytics and Google Analytics. Revoking consent stops browser interaction events and removes accessible Google Analytics cookies from this site. It does not disable the minimized server request records described above.
Browser interaction events are retained for up to 90 days. Minimized request records are retained for up to 180 days.
